Description: Fix macro invocation
Author: IOhannes m zmölnig
Origin: Debian
Forwarded: no
Last-Update: 2021-09-01
---
This patch header follows DEP-3: http://dep.debian.net/deps/dep3/
--- gmerlin-encoders.orig/plugins/yuv4mpeg/e_yuv4mpeg.c
+++ gmerlin-encoders/plugins/yuv4mpeg/e_yuv4mpeg.c
@@ -174,7 +174,7 @@
   return video_parameters;
   }
 
-#define SET_ENUM(str, dst, v) if(!strcmp(val->v.str, str)) dst = v
+#define SET_ENUM(name, dst, value) if(!strcmp(val->v.str, name)) dst = value
 
 static void set_video_parameter_y4m(void * data, int stream, const char * name,
                                     const gavl_value_t * val)
--- gmerlin-encoders.orig/plugins/yuv4mpeg/mpv_common.c
+++ gmerlin-encoders/plugins/yuv4mpeg/mpv_common.c
@@ -144,7 +144,7 @@
 
 /* Must pass a bg_mpv_common_t for parameters */
 
-#define SET_ENUM(str, dst, v) if(!strcmp(val->v.str, str)) dst = v
+#define SET_ENUM(name, dst, value) if(!strcmp(val->v.str, name)) dst = value
 
 void bg_mpv_set_parameter(void * data, const char * name, const gavl_value_t * val)
   {
--- gmerlin-encoders.orig/plugins/yuv4mpeg/e_mpeg.c
+++ gmerlin-encoders/plugins/yuv4mpeg/e_mpeg.c
@@ -740,7 +740,7 @@
   return common_parameters;
   }
 
-#define SET_ENUM(ret, key, v) if(!strcmp(val->v.str, key)) ret = v;
+#define SET_ENUM(ret, key, value) if(!strcmp(val->v.str, key)) ret = value;
 
 #define SET_STRING(key) if(!strcmp(# key, name)) e->key = gavl_strrep(e->key, val->v.str);
 
